133. Deputy Alan Farrell asked the Minister for Further and Higher Education, Research, Innovation and Science if he will provide an outline on future capital works relating to further education and training institutes; and if he will make a statement on the matter. [59237/22]

View answer

Written answers

As the Deputy will be aware, the current National Development Plan committed to a significant step up in investment in Further Education and Training (FET) infrastructure.

Earlier this year, I announced an ambitious new phase of capital investment in the further education sector with the launch of two specific capital investment programmes for the sector. A Strategic Infrastructure Upgrade Fund (SIUF), supporting smaller-scale investments in existing FET infrastructure and a FET College of the Future Major Projects Fund, supporting projects to drive reform of the FET sector. This included consolidation of provision in high quality facilities, integration of further education and training, realisation of centres of excellence and unified tertiary planning.

In August of this year, I announced the first 13 projects that were successful under this SIUF call, which will now progress to the next stage of development - the appointment of a design team. These projects will target upgrades, expansion and modernisation to ensure fit for purpose facilities to meet our learners and teaching staff needs. A further 14 project applications submitted under the SIUF process remain under consideration and will be the subject of further engagement between SOLAS and the relevant ETBs.

The first tranche of successful projects under the FET College of the Future Major Projects Fund are currently being announced, these projects will now progress to the development of a Preliminary Business Case. These projects will significantly modernise and upgrade FET infrastructure and will enable the ambitions of the FET strategy to be fully realised.
